This time of year can be beautiful… and brutal.
Christmas carries joy, nostalgia, pressure, grief, expectations, and magic all in the same breath. If your heart feels a little louder right now, you’re not alone.

Give yourself permission to slow down.
Protect your peace like it’s the last gift under the tree.
Say “no” without guilt.
Honor the people you miss.
Spend within your emotional and financial limits.
Choose rest over performance.
Choose presence over perfection.

The holidays don’t have to look a certain way to be meaningful.
Make room for whatever your soul needs — light, quiet, laughter, boundaries, community, or space.

Be gentle with yourself this season.
Your mental health matters every day of the year, but especially now.

Today is October 16, 2025 National Domestic Violence Awareness Day 💜💜

October is Domestic Violence Awareness Month the theme for 2025 is "With Survivors, Always". The theme, emphasizes partnership with survivors to ensure their safety, support, and solidarity.

This message includes a focus on three key areas:
💜Safety: Advocating for all forms of safety, including physical, emotional, spiritual, and financial security.
💜Support: Providing ongoing support for survivors as they navigate the lifelong journey of healing from trauma.
💜Solidarity: Committing to consistently showing up for survivors within the broader community.

If you or anyone you know needs help please contact:
The National Domestic Violence Hotline at 1-800-799-7233 / TTY 1-800-787-3224

ABOUT US

Peace Be Still, LLC is a mental health agency specializing in providing culturally competent mental health services to immigrant populations, primarily Africans in the Diaspora. The aim is to connect underserved populations to quality care and existing community resources, provide mental health awareness, dispel myths and other culturally held biases and beliefs that pose as a barrier to accessing mental health services. Peace Be Still, LLC serves as a community ally in normalizing those issues which are considered taboo, by creating a safe space to address the impact on the individual's mental well- being.

Peace Be Still, LLC is committed to the core values of trust, respect, and creating a safe and welcoming environment to all persons served. We celebrate and honor the uniqueness and diversity of all individuals. We promote social justice and inclusivity in the communities we serve through our clinical, outreach, and training services.
